TL;DR Summary

South Korean President Yoon Suk Yeol has apologized for controversies involving his wife, Kim Keon Hee, including allegations of accepting a luxury handbag and stock manipulation. Yoon acknowledged that his wife's conduct could have been better but claimed some accusations were exaggerated. He announced plans to establish an office to manage the first lady's duties but refused to investigate her activities. The apology aims to address a decline in Yoon's popularity amid criticism from the opposition and internal party tensions.
